1. pgcenter

pgcenter是一个postgresql的扩展,是用c语言写的,类似top命令的监控工具。

官方的readme文档有相关的安装方法。

  1. $ git clone https://github.com/lesovsky/pgcenter
  2. $ cd pgcenter
  3. $ make
  4. $ sudo make install
  5. $ pgcenter

运行。

  1. $ sudo -u postgres pgcenter

效果图如下:

15. 监控工具介绍 - 图1

2. pg_activity

pg_activity是一个用Python语言写的监控工具,用于监控postgresql的运行情况,和sql语句的性能。

安装。

  1. $ git clone https://github.com/julmon/pg_activity
  2. $ sudo python setup.py install

运行。

  1. $ sudo -u postgres pg_activity -U postgres

效果图如下:

15. 监控工具介绍 - 图2

完结。